ID:21544
C. S. from Witney
Thursday 25 June 2015 (10 years ago)
Area:Middle Wye
Beat:Foy Bridge
Fishing:Coarse
No. of Anglers:1
The river was low and the weather was bright with plenty of Sunshine. Sweetcorn and meat accounted for 7 chub during the afternoon from various swims. Settled down to try for barbel and managed a couple, but had to wait until 7pm with the light starting to fade.
Finally, well done to the owners for providing plenty of accessible swims on this short but beautiful stretch of river.
2 Barbel, 7 Chub
ID:21565
P. T. from Dewsbury
Thursday 25 June 2015 (10 years ago)
Area:Lower Wye
Beat:Courtfield
Fishing:Coarse
No. of Anglers:3
Day 4 of 5 and our group had grown to 3. The barbel were a good average size topped by a fish of 10lb 2oz with a 9 and some 8s. Fish were caught throughout the day without ever getting their heads down and fell to a variety of pellet and boilies baits fished below feeders. Areas fished were mainly the wood but also Leggs Meadow which proved unproductive.
15 Barbel, 9 Chub, 1 Other

ID:21624
M. G. from Newton Abbot
Thursday 25 June 2015 (10 years ago)
Area:Lower Wye
Beat:Wyebank
Fishing:Coarse
No. of Anglers:1
Another great evenings fishing. The third and final day so started seriously fishing in the early afternoon and fished until early evening before travelling home. The river was still very low and clear and the fish seemed to have backed off the feed a little, although as soon as the sun started to fade the bites came thick and fast. All fish came to pellets and some very successful homemade boilies, all presented using standard feeder techniques. Biggest barbel was 9lb 8oz and the biggest chub about 4lb. A very enjoyable few days. I will be returning very shortly. Many thanks to Don.
7 Barbel, 5 Chub
